If $A, B$ are square matrices of order $3 . A$ is non singular and $A B=O$, then $B$ is a

Options:
  • A null matrix
  • B non singular matrix
  • C singular matrix
  • D unit matrix
Solution:
2938 Upvotes Verified Answer
The correct answer is: null matrix
Given, $A$ is non-singular and $A B=O$ So, $b$ is a null matrix.
